Opinion: Liberal Policies Fail to Address Rising Black Youth Violence
This opinion piece from UnHerd argues that progressive policies and liberal reluctance to address race are exacerbating a surge in gun violence among black youth in the United States. The author criticizes Chicago Mayor Brandon Johnson for vetoing curfew ordinances intended to curb 'teen takeovers,' linking this decision to subsequent shootings. The article contends that mainstream media outlets like CNN and The New York Times have delayed covering this crisis and often omit racial demographics or frame concerns as bias. It describes a trend where younger perpetrators, aged 12 to 19, use social media to organize gatherings and acquire illegal firearms, leading to brazen violence in public spaces such as malls and parks. The text highlights specific incidents in Chicago and Illinois, asserting that interpersonal conflicts escalating online result in deadly offline confrontations. The author posits that this violence is no longer confined to low-income neighborhoods but threatens broader public safety, urging a confrontation of these realities rather than attributing them solely to systemic opportunity gaps.
